Summary

Medicare Mental Illness Non-Discrimination Act - Amends title XVIII (Medicare) of the Social Security Act to eliminate restrictions with respect to inpatient psychiatric care and the treatment of mental, psychoneurotic, and personality disorders of an individual who is not an inpatient.
